人参、甘草、五味子复合醋提物对老年小鼠急性炎性肝损伤保护作用的研究

摘    要:目的:本研究旨在通过脂多糖(Lipopolysaccharide,LPS)诱导肝损伤小鼠考察复合醋提物(MVE)对老年小鼠炎性肝损伤的保护效果.方法:将小鼠随机分为正常对照组、MVE组、LPS组、LPS+MVE组.通过苏木精-伊红染色评估肝组织病理情况和免疫组织化学染色判断髓过氧化物酶的表达变化.同时,检测肝组织中白介...

关 键 词:醋制中药  脂多糖  肝损伤  炎症反应  TLR4-NF-κB信号通路

Protective Effect of Medicine Vinegar Extract of Panax ginseng,Glycyrrhiza and Schisandra chinensis on Acute Liver Injury in Mice

Abstract:Objective:Investigating the protective effect of MVE was the purpose of this study,which performed on LPSinduced liver injury in aged mice.Methods:The mice were randomized into the groups of normal control,MVE,LPS and LPS+MVE.The pathological changes of liver tissue and the expression of myeloperoxidase were observed by hematoxylineosin staining and immunohistochemical staining.The levels of IL-1β,IL-17,CXCL1,CXCL17 and other factors in liver were measured.Western blotting was used to detect the expressions of TLR4 and NF-κB p65 in liver tissue samples.Results:The MVE could effectively decline the infiltration of neutrophils and inflammatory cells,significantly decrease the levels of ALT,AST,ROS(P<0.01),pro-inflammatory cytokines and neutrophil chemokines(P<0.05)in the liver of LPS model mice,and decrease protein expressions of TLR4 and NF-κB p65 in inflammatory pathway(P<0.001).Conclusion:The MVE could improve the liver injury of mice with acute inflammation induced by LPS,and exert its hepatoprotective mechanism by regulating the balance of pro-inflammatory and anti-inflammatory factors and inhibiting TLR4-NF-κB signal pathway.
Keywords:medicine vinegar extract  lipopolysaccharide(LPS)  liver injury  inflammatory reaction  TLR4-NF-κB signal pathway
